West Lebanon Comp Treatment Center

West Lebanon Comp Treatment Center is a methadone clinic in West Lebanon, NH. It is located in Grafton County at 254 Plainfield Road, 03784 zip. West Lebanon Comp Treatment Center provides outpatient treatment, outpatient methadone/buprenorphine or naltrexone treatment and regular outpatient treatment. West Lebanon Comp Treatment Center provides suboxone prescription, buprenorphine detox and methadone detox. Other than methadone treatment, West Lebanon Comp Treatment Center offers HIV and AIDS education, support and counseling, individual counseling and family counseling. West Lebanon Comp Treatment Center provides medication-assisted treatment to women and men.

FAQs for a Methadone Clinic in West Lebanon, NH:

  • What is the difference between suboxone and methadone treatment in West Lebanon?

    Treatment at a suboxone clinic in West Lebanon is often similar to the treatment received at a methadone clinic. Both of the medication assisted treatment options work by reducing narcotic and opioid cravings for those who are addicted. A big difference between suboxone and methadone is that suboxone can be prescribed by doctors, while methadone treatment needs to be received at a clinic.

  • What medication assisted treatment options are available in West Lebanon?

    There are a total of 3 medication assisted therapies that can be received in West Lebanon: methadone, buprenorphine (Suboxone) and Naltrexone. All three are approved by the FDA for drug addiction treatment. Methadone is the one that is most commonly used in addiction clinics.
